Artist: ALPHONSE MUCHA (1860-1939) Size: 17 3/8 x 43 3/8 in./44.2 x 110 cm Ustavy Unie, Praze The full name of this event being held in the South Moravian town was the “Agricultural-Industrial and Ethnographic Fair” and this poster “was conceived during Mucha’s first triumphal return to his home country after many years of study and commercial success abroad . . . As a fervent patriot who had become a celebrity, Mucha was eager to use the opportunity to do some work for his homeland . . . Mucha’s poster for a Czech . . . project shows him in top form, with Art Nouveau elements and curves rampant throughout the design. There are daisies, which symbolize Moravia to him the way the field poppy symbolizes northern France. Another touch of home are the two swallows at upper corners building their nests. And the heraldic crest of Moravia, a checkered eagle, fills the usual Mucha halo behind the girl” (Rennert/Weill, p. 302). This is the only known copy of this rare proof before letters.
